Sadangi - Gandia, Dhenkanal
Sadangi is a village situated in the Gandia tehsil of Dhenkanal district, Odisha. It is located approximately 7 km from the tehsil headquarters in Gandia and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Dhenkanal. Sadangi village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Sadangi is 402659. The village covers a total geographical area of 863 hectares and falls under the 759016 pincode. Bhuban is the nearest town, located about 12 km away.
Sadangi village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Dhenkanal Assembly and Parliamentary constituency.
Population of Sadangi
According to the 2011 Census, Sadangi village had a total population of 4,255 people, including 2,106 males and 2,149 females, living in 980 households. The sex ratio was 1,020 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 75.26%, with male literacy at 82.26% and female literacy at 68.40%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 574,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 212.
